I had my students working with PhotoShop to make 3D images.
You don't need a special camera, just take two photographs about 15 degrees apart.
For more depth, make the spread larger.  For less, make it smaller.
You don't need to keep the separation to the distance between your eyes.
Once you have the photos, you have lot's of choices of what to do with them.
